Nội dung chính
- 1 Что такое CDN и почему требуются системы доставки материалов
- 1.1 Задача скорости подгрузки порталов
- 1.2 Как действует сеть передачи материалов
- 1.3 Ключевые элементы CDN-инфраструктуры
- 1.4 Кэширование данных на распределенных серверах
- 1.5 Как CDN сокращает загрузку на главный сервер
- 1.6 Оборона от перенагрузок и DDoS-атак
- 1.7 Достоинства и ограничения CDN
- 1.8 Где используются системы доставки контента
Что такое CDN и почему требуются системы доставки материалов
CDN представляет собой географически рассредоточенную инфраструктуру для быстрой распространения веб-контента пользователям. Система содержит из машин, расположенных в разных пунктах мира. Первостепенная функция CDN заключается в уменьшении времени загрузки веб-страниц, изображений и видеофайлов. Система отправляет данные с ближайшего географического сервера, минимизируя дистанцию между устройством пин ап пользователя и сервером информации.
Задача скорости подгрузки порталов
Скорость открытия веб-ресурсов сказывается на пользовательский опыт и коммерческие метрики предприятия. Медлительная передача материалов повышает уровень отказов и снижает конверсию. Пользователи ждут мгновенной открытия страниц пин ап, задержка в несколько секунд вызывает негативную ответ.
Территориальное дистанция между сервером и клиентом порождает природные ограничения передачи информации. Обращение от пользователя из Азии к узлу в Европе преодолевает тысячи километров, наращивая латентность. Каждый маршрутизатор на пути прохождения пакетов добавляет миллисекунды промедления.
Значительная нагруженность на единый сервер замедляет обработку запросов всех клиентов. Наивысшие часы порождают очереди обращений, которые сервер не справляется исполнять. Ограниченная пропускная мощность канала делается тесным участком при отправке мультимедийного материалов.
Нынешние веб-страницы содержат обилие элементов: изображения, ролики, скрипты и таблицы стилей. Общий вес загружаемых данных pin up доходит нескольких мегабайт. Портативные аппараты уязвимы к трудностям скорости из-за непостоянства мобильных соединений.
Как действует сеть передачи материалов
Сеть доставки контента функционирует по механизму территориального распределения реплик информации между машинами. Поставщик CDN устанавливает точки присутствия в разнообразных зонах, выстраивая планетарную структуру. Когда юзер вызывает веб-страницу, платформа выявляет ближайший к нему узел.
DNS-маршрутизация отправляет вызов к подходящему пункту на основе географического положения клиента. Алгоритмы анализируют загрузку машин, наличие линий и стабильность подключения. Платформа выбирает пункт с кратчайшим сроком реакции.
Краевой узел проверяет существование вызываемого данных в местном хранилище. Если реплика имеется и современна, сервер передаёт данные клиенту. Отсутствие документа пин ап казино инициирует вызов к первоисточнику для загрузки исходника.
Загруженный содержимое размещается на краевом сервере для последующих вызовов. Дальнейшие клиенты из области получают сведения из регионального кэша без вызова к главному серверу. Процесс репликации синхронизирует контент между пунктами присутствия. Модификация данных инициирует удаление старых дубликатов в рассредоточенной системе.
Ключевые элементы CDN-инфраструктуры
Инфраструктура сети распространения материалов содержит из взаимосвязанных технических элементов. Каждый модуль исполняет определённые функции пин ап в течении передачи информации пользователям.
- Пограничные серверы находятся географически близко к конечным пользователям. Узлы сберегают кэшированные реплики контента и выполняют приходящие вызовы. Размещение серверов по континентам минимизирует физическое дистанцию транспортировки информации.
- Исходный сервер хранит подлинные версии всех данных веб-ресурса. Краевые узлы запрашивают к серверу при нехватке материалов в локальном кэше. Центральное хранилище сохраняет актуальность сведений в рассредоточенной сети.
- Система администрирования материалами согласует работу всех узлов инфраструктуры. Платформа контролирует состояние узлов, распределяет нагрузку и контролирует сохранением. Контрольная консоль даёт устанавливать параметры исполнения документов.
- Балансировщики нагрузки распределяют входящий трафик между активными серверами. Устройства исследуют загруженность узлов и переадресуют обращения к менее разгруженным машинам. Процесс исключает перенагрузку при стремительном росте трафика.
Кэширование данных на распределенных серверах
Сохранение представляет собой размещение дубликатов файлов на территориально распространённых узлах. Технология обеспечивает содержать статический контент поблизости к клиентам, уменьшая период отправки. Краевые серверы генерируют локальные реплики картинок, роликов, таблиц стилей и скриптов.
Методы сохранения задают условия сбережения разных видов контента. Постоянные документы сохраняются на продолжительный период, поскольку редко изменяются. Изменяемый контент нуждается постоянного обновления или устранения из кэша. Настройки периода актуальности воздействуют на баланс между свежестью и быстродействием отправки.
Система инвалидации стирает неактуальные копии документов из распределённого кэша. При модификации контента пин ап казино система передаёт уведомления пограничным узлам о потребности модификации. Процесс очистки обеспечивает выравнивание сведений между узлами присутствия.
Заголовки HTTP управляют поведением записи на разных ступенях системы. Команды Cache-Control задают принципы записи и модификации файлов. Параметры ETag дают проверять свежесть содержимого без полной скачивания. Ограниченные обращения уменьшают отправку информации при отсутствии изменений.
Как CDN сокращает загрузку на главный сервер
Рассредоточение обращений между пограничными машинами разгружает основной узел от обработки повторяющихся вызовов. Основная масса вызовов к неизменному материалам выполняются локальными серверами без привлечения исходного сервера. Центральная узел выполняет исключительно уникальные обращения и изменяемый контент.
Кэширование статических ресурсов исключает нужду многократной транспортировки идентичных документов. Фотографии, ролики и таблицы стилей загружаются с главного сервера однократно, затем обслуживаются из кэша. Снижение обращений к главному машине разгружает процессорные мощности для комплексных операций.
Пропускная мощность линии основного машины потребляется эффективнее при использовании CDN. Отправка мультимедийного контента происходит через рассредоточенную систему серверов. Исходный машина отправляет сведения только на узлы присутствия, а не каждому юзеру.
Пространственное разделение загрузки исключает переполнение главного пункта в промежутки высокой трафика. Максимальные загрузки рассредоточиваются между серверами в разных зонах. Отказоустойчивость системы pin up увеличивается благодаря дублированию функций между самостоятельными серверами.
Оборона от перенагрузок и DDoS-атак
Сеть распространения содержимого предоставляет безопасность веб-ресурсов от рассредоточенных вторжений типа отказ в функционировании. Пространственное рассредоточение серверов даёт абсорбировать большие массивы опасного трафика без влияния на доступность. Злонамеренные обращения рассредоточиваются между массой серверов вместо скопления на единственном сервере.
Очистка трафика на уровне краевых узлов блокирует сомнительные запросы до прибытия основного узла. Механизмы исследуют паттерны действий и определяют необычную деятельность. Механизмы машинного обучения распознают признаки автоматизированных нападений и ботнетов. Отсечение опасных IP-адресов выполняется самостоятельно.
Ограничение темпа вызовов пин ап казино предотвращает переполнение от одного адреса. Система rate limiting задаёт наивысшее количество вызовов с отправителя за промежуток. Переход ограничения вызывает к промежуточной отсечению источника.
Дополнительная мощность рассредоточенной инфраструктуры обеспечивает справляться с неожиданными скачками правомерного трафика. Масштабируемость структуры обеспечивает исполнение выросшего количества вызовов без ухудшения эффективности. Автоматическое перенос нагрузки возмещает сбой конкретных серверов при атаках.
Достоинства и ограничения CDN
Задействование системы распространения содержимого обеспечивает массу плюсов для хозяев веб-ресурсов. Методика устраняет критические задачи эффективности пин ап и доступности.
- Ускорение подгрузки сайтов наращивает лояльность клиентов и усиливает пользовательские факторы. Уменьшение периода реакции положительно сказывается на продажи и финансовые результаты.
- Уменьшение нагрузки на центральный узел сохраняет вычислительные ресурсы и расходы на инфраструктуру. Настройка пропускной способности соединения снижает издержки на поток.
- Повышение устойчивости гарантирует работоспособность веб-ресурса при сбоях отдельных серверов. Географическое копирование защищает от региональных технических проблем.
- Защита от DDoS-атак блокирует неработоспособность сайта при враждебных манипуляциях. Распределённая система абсорбирует злонамеренный объём без воздействия на легитимных клиентов.
Ограничения технологии предполагают анализа при планировании внедрения. Расценки услуг провайдеров может быть высокой для разработок с значительными массивами объёма. Установка сохранения динамического материалов нуждается усилий специалистов. Зависимость от стороннего поставщика порождает опасности при технических проблемах.
Где используются системы доставки контента
Сети доставки содержимого находят задействование в различных сферах цифровой бизнеса. Методика сделалась стандартом для организаций, функционирующих с большими количествами потока.
Платформы потокового видео применяют CDN для передачи содержимого миллионам аудитории одновременно. Сервисы онлайн-кинотеатров гарантируют воспроизведение видео без подгрузки. Распределённая структура преодолевает с пиковыми нагрузками во время премьер популярных кинолент.
Интернет-магазины используют CDN для разгона загрузки перечней товаров и фотографий изделий. Оперативная отдача контента важна для превращения посетителей в клиентов. Промедления при просмотре товаров вызывают к сокращению покупок.
Информационные сайты задействуют рассредоточенную систему для исполнения всплесков объёма при публикации резонансных публикаций. Система гарантирует функционирование портала при неожиданном росте объёма посетителей. Изображения и видеоматериалы подгружаются быстро независимо от пространственного расположения пользователей.
Игровые платформы доставляют патчи через CDN миллионам клиентам. Размещение файлов установки pin up осуществляется результативнее через территориально близлежащие машины. Деловые порталы и учебные системы применяют технологию для всемирного охвата.